Technology
AWS Training for Beginners: Comprehensive Curriculum Syllabus
What is AWS Training?
AWS Amazon Web Services training refers to a comprehensive set of educational programs offered by Amazon to help individuals and organizations learn how to utilize AWS cloud services effectively. These training programs are designed for learners at various skill levels, ranging from beginners to advanced users. The curriculum covers an extensive range of topics related to cloud computing, including architecture, security, and machine learning.
AWS Training for Beginners: An Overview
For those just starting their journey with AWS, the training typically focuses on foundational concepts and practical skills necessary to work with AWS services. This article outlines the general syllabus that covers essential topics for beginners, ensuring a solid foundation in cloud computing and AWS services.
General Syllabus for Beginners
The AWS training for beginners is structured to provide a structured learning path. Here is an overview of the syllabus:
1. Introduction to Cloud Computing
What is cloud computing? Benefits of cloud computing Types of cloud services: IaaS, PaaS, SaaS AWS global infrastructure2. Getting Started with AWS
Creating an AWS account Overview of the AWS Management Console Understanding AWS regions and availability zones3. Core AWS Services
Compute: Amazon EC2 Elastic Compute Cloud, AWS Lambda Storage: Amazon S3, Amazon EBS Database: Amazon RDS Relational Database Service, Amazon DynamoDB4. Networking and Security
Amazon VPC Virtual Private Cloud Security best practices Identity and Access Management (IAM) basics5. Monitoring and Management
Introduction to AWS CloudWatch AWS CloudTrail for auditing AWS Cost Management tools6. Basic Architecture and Design Principles
AWS Well-Architected Framework Designing scalable and resilient architectures7. Hands-On Labs and Projects
Setting up a basic web application using EC2 and S3 Create and manage a database using RDS Implement security measures using IAMAdditional Resources
AWS offers a variety of resources to support learners at different stages of their learning journey:
Free Tier: For hands-on practice Online Courses: On platforms like AWS Training and Certification Webinars: And workshops to provide additional support Certification Paths: For those looking to validate their skills, such as AWS Certified Cloud PractitionerConclusion
AWS training for beginners is meticulously designed to provide a strong foundation in cloud computing and AWS services. By following a comprehensive syllabus and engaging in hands-on labs, learners can gain the skills needed to start building and managing applications in the AWS cloud.